There was a little trouble with our worm composters last week. The Red Wiggler worms have been trying to escape! The poor little wigglers were overfed and didn’t have enough air in the paper shred bedding. But never fear! They have a new home with fresh food at the Sustainable Living Centre after a few hours of digging through compost to find them.
